The Turquoise Tortoise: a Bryant Nagel Gallery, is nestled within the red rocks of Sedona, Arizona. After discovering the Hozho shopping area, you’ll find this space on the first floor. The gallery is one of the most seasoned and delightfully colorful in the Sedona, Arizona area. Although the Turquoise Tortoise Gallery does offer turquoise jewelry and other turquoise wears, this gallery isn’t just about the turquoise. Gallery owners Thomas and Jennifer Bryant Nagel have carried on an exciting tradition of contemporary works by nationally and internationally recognized artists. Within the Turquoise Tortoise Gallery expect to also experience sculptures, by artists such as: Larry Yazzie, Al Glann and Dixie Jewett. Also be prepared for colorful paintings by: Sharon Weiser, Tony Abeyta and Redwing Nez. Some of our favorite corners within the space also include textiles inspired by the southwest and Native American culture. From rugs, to table runners and pillows you won’t be disappointed by the vast array of designs and color that are to be found. You will even find a native headdress by Russ Kruse, crafted from traditional materials!
